1. RenderSection的簡單介紹 Asp.net MVC中提供了RenderSection方法,這樣就能夠在Layout中定義一些區塊,這些區塊留給使用Layout的view來實現比如我們定義的Layout如下, 定義了一個”Footer”的section, 把這個section留給 ...
今天看到CSDN上有個問題覺得有點意思: 可不可以ASP.NET MVC所有參數均自動設置為默認 如果不配置路由,直接訪問localhost會報錯,因為其中一些參數沒有賦值 從這個錯誤其實可以看出MVC已經找到了對應的Action,這時我們只需要在調用前做些處理,為參數賦默認值就行了。 這時就可以用到OnActionExecuting 方法 http: msdn.microsoft.com zh ...
2014-03-07 14:33 3 6720 推薦指數:
1. RenderSection的簡單介紹 Asp.net MVC中提供了RenderSection方法,這樣就能夠在Layout中定義一些區塊,這些區塊留給使用Layout的view來實現比如我們定義的Layout如下, 定義了一個”Footer”的section, 把這個section留給 ...
學習了mvc有一段時間了,本以為直接可以通過request對象直接獲取路由參數呢,后來實驗了一下發現想錯了,mvc有專門獲取路由參數的方式,在不同的地方,獲取路由參數的方式也不一樣,這里分別說一下,在controller,非controller的類里面,和view里如何獲取路由參數: 1. ...
最近,工作上有一個需要:用戶查詢日志文件信息,查看某一個具體日志信息,可能同時查看該日志所在日期的其他日志信息列表。 為完成此功能,我打算在URL中傳入了兩個參數,一個記錄此日志時間,另外一個記錄日志的主鍵ID,因此,准備從Asp.net MVC的路由入手 ...
一看到此標題,相信你也會。因為路由是可以從URL地址欄傳過去的。但是Insus.NET不想在地址欄傳遞,還是一個條件是jQuery的Ajax進行POST的。Insus.NET不清楚別人是怎樣處理的,但是這個讓Insus.NET花上不少時間來解決。Insus.NET實現的方法也很簡單,就是先POST ...
在實際的ASP.NET mvc項目開發中,有時會遇到一個參數是一個List、Dictionary等集合類型的情況,默認的情況ASP.NET MVC框架是怎么為我們綁定ASP.NET MVC的Action參數的。 有這樣的一個Model類Person將作為Action的參數 Model ...
依賴注入容器有很多插件,我用過Unity和Autofac,這兩個插件給我最明顯的感覺就是Autofac很快,非常的快,畢竟是第三方開發的,而Unity相對而言性能比較穩定 下面附上Autofac自動注入代碼:(IDependency接口表示要注入的接口必須要繼承它,WEB中必須要添加接口類庫 ...
同事部署了一個Asp.Net MVC的站點,希望它的默認頁是index.html頁,在vs2010中給站點根目錄增加了index.html,然后調用沒有什么問題,但部署到IIS7上,在功能試圖=》默認文檔添加了index.html,但是只輸入域名還是訪問不到,看來還是.net mvc和IIS不兼容 ...
1. IIS設置 1.1 創建SSL證書 點擊左側菜單欄頂部,點擊“功能視圖”里的“服務器證書”: 點擊“創建自動簽名證書”創建自動簽名證書: 1.2 設置SSL證書 點開網站,在“功能視圖”里點擊“SSL設置 ...